Abstract: This study aims to analyze the influence of work environment, work creativity and work discipline on team performance at Royal W. The population of this study is the Royal W. O team which is 50 people. The sample of this study is 50 samples, with census sampling technique. This study is quantitative research with multiple regression analysis techniques. From the results of hypothesis testing, there is a positive and significant influence between the work environment on team performance. Workplace innovation has a favorable and statistically significant effect on group output, according to the second hypothesis test. Results from the third hypothesis test showing that work discipline has a positive and statistically significant effect on team performance. From what we can tell from the tests, the determination coefficient is 0. other words, the study model explains 86% of the variance in team performance factors due to differences in work environment, work inventiveness, and work discipline, while other variables account for the remaining 14%. In the context of wedding organizers, the work environment includes physical conditions such as workplace comfort, availability of facilities, as well as non-physical aspects such as relationships between colleagues, management support, and a positive or negative work atmosphere. A conducive work environment can encourage teams to work more effectively, feel more comfortable, and reduce stress levels, which in turn will increase their motivation and contribution to the success of the event. On the contrary, a poor work environment can lead to demotivation, decreased concentration, and increased errors (Marwansyah & Handoyo, 2. In an industry that relies on punctuality, detail, and complex coordination such as wedding organizers, work discipline is the main foundation of success. A disciplined team will show characteristics such as adherence to schedules, consistency in executing procedures, and high responsibility for every task undertaken. For example, punctual attendance at briefings, location preparation, and event implementation are manifestations of discipline that directly affect the smooth running of the entire wedding series. If one team member is not disciplined, the domino effect can ruin the overall schedule and quality of service, such as delays in setting up decorations that impact the rundown of the event. In addition, work discipline is also reflected in meticulousness and attention to detail. In a wedding, every little element must be perfect, from the arrangement of the chairs, the coordination of vendors, to the management of A disciplined team will ensure every detail is checked and executed properly, reducing the potential for mistakes that can damage the wedding organizer's reputation and the bride and groom's experience. Source: Questionnaire results processed 2025 Based on the results of multiple linear regression analysis in table 5 above, the following multiple regression equation model is obtained: Y = 0,676 0,312X1 0,325X2 0,359X3 e Based on the above results, it can be explained as follows: With a constant value of 0. 676, we may deduce that team performance is a dependent variable and that work environment, creativity, and discipline are independent variables with a value of zero. A regression coefficient of 0. 312 for the work environment variable indicates that, all else being equal, team performance rises by 0. 312 points for every one-point increase in this variable. Assuming all other independent variables stay the same, a 0. 325 regression coefficient for the work creativity variable indicates that a one-point rise in this variable will lead to a 0. 325-point boost in team performance.
